Right, this should be removed from the patch description. Belows is the new patch description ---------------------------------------------- x86 smp_ops now has a new op, stop_other_cpus which takes a parameter "wait" this allows the caller to specify if it wants to stop untill all the cpus have processed the stop IPI. This is required specifically for the kexec case where we should wait for all the cpus to be stopped before starting the new kernel. We now wait for the cpus to stop in all cases except for panic where we expect things to be broken and we are doing our best to make things work anyway. ---------------------------------------------- > > IIUC, on x86, we directly send NMI to other cpus. > > native_machine_crash_shutdown() > kdump_nmi_shootdown_cpus() > nmi_shootdown_cpus() > smp_send_nmi_allbutself > apic->send_IPI_allbutself(NMI_VECTOR); > > So above description should be limited to only panic() path. > > On a side note, I am wondering why panic() and kdump path can't share the > shutdown routine. The comment in native_stop_other_cpus (native_smp_send_stop earlier) explains why /* * Use an own vector here because smp_call_function * does lots of things not suitable in a panic situation. * On most systems we could also use an NMI here, * but there are a few systems around where NMI * is problematic so stay with an non NMI for now * (this implies we cannot stop CPUs spinning with irq off * currently) */ Thanks, Alok > > Vivek _______________________________________________ kexec mailing list kexec@lists.infradead.org http://lists.infradead.org/mailman/listinfo/kexec
